构建安全高效的VPN服务器,从基础到进阶的全面指南

hh785003

在当今高度互联的数字环境中,企业与个人用户对网络安全、数据隐私和远程访问的需求日益增长,虚拟私人网络(VPN)作为保障通信安全的核心技术之一,其部署与管理成为网络工程师日常工作中不可或缺的一部分,本文将围绕“如何构建一个安全、稳定且高效运行的VPN服务器”展开,涵盖从基础架构设计到高级优化策略的全流程,帮助读者理解并实践高质量的VPN服务部署。

明确需求是构建VPN服务器的第一步,你需要根据使用场景决定采用哪种类型的VPN协议,常见的协议包括OpenVPN、IPSec、WireGuard和L2TP/IPSec,OpenVPN因其跨平台兼容性强、加密算法成熟而被广泛采用;WireGuard则因轻量级、高性能和现代加密标准备受推崇,尤其适合移动设备和高吞吐量环境,选择时需权衡安全性、性能与维护复杂度。

接下来是服务器环境准备,推荐使用Linux发行版(如Ubuntu Server或CentOS Stream)作为操作系统,因其开源特性、社区支持强大且资源占用低,确保服务器具备公网IP地址(静态或动态均可,但建议配置DDNS以应对动态IP变化),并开放必要的端口(如OpenVPN默认使用UDP 1194),防火墙配置(如iptables或ufw)必须严格限制入站流量,仅允许指定协议和端口通过,避免暴露不必要的服务接口。

在软件安装与配置阶段,以OpenVPN为例:先通过包管理器(apt/yum)安装OpenVPN及相关工具(如easy-rsa用于证书管理),然后生成服务器证书、客户端证书及密钥,这些证书基于PKI(公钥基础设施)机制,是实现身份验证和加密通信的基础,配置文件(如server.conf)需合理设置子网划分(如10.8.0.0/24)、DNS转发(可指向Google DNS或内部DNS)、日志级别等参数,同时启用TLS认证、CRL(证书撤销列表)机制,提升整体安全性。

安全加固同样关键,除了基础防火墙规则,还应实施以下措施:

  • 使用强密码策略和双因素认证(如Google Authenticator)增强登录防护;
  • 启用fail2ban自动封禁异常IP;
  • 定期更新系统和OpenVPN版本,修复已知漏洞;
  • 部署日志监控系统(如ELK Stack)实时分析访问行为,及时发现异常流量。

性能优化方面,可针对不同场景调整参数:

  • 对于高并发连接,调优TCP缓冲区大小(net.core.rmem_max / wmem_max);
  • 启用UDP多路复用(如WireGuard的mTU优化)减少延迟;
  • 利用CDN或边缘节点分担负载,适用于全球用户分布的场景。

运维与测试不可忽视,上线前应进行压力测试(如使用iperf3模拟大量并发连接),验证带宽利用率和稳定性,定期备份配置文件与证书,建立灾难恢复计划,为用户提供清晰的客户端配置指南(如Windows、Android、iOS平台),降低使用门槛。

一个成功的VPN服务器不仅是技术实现,更是安全意识与持续优化的体现,无论是企业内网接入、远程办公还是数据传输保护,掌握上述步骤都能让你构建出既可靠又灵活的私有网络通道,作为网络工程师,我们不仅要让数据畅通无阻,更要让它安全无忧——这正是现代网络世界的基石。

构建安全高效的VPN服务器,从基础到进阶的全面指南

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速

文章版权声明:除非注明,否则均为半仙加速器-海外加速器|VPN加速器|外网加速器|梯子加速器|访问外国网站首选半仙加速器原创文章,转载或复制请以超链接形式并注明出处。

取消
微信二维码
微信二维码
支付宝二维码